There are no private beaches in Barbados; all beaches are public. Properties which front onto a beach may own the land to the high-water mark only.
Contents
Are beaches in Barbados public?
The island’s beaches are all open to the public — even those in front of the big resort hotels and private homes — and the government requires that there be access to all beaches via roads along the property line or through hotel entrances.

How do you know if a beach is private?
Most states set the boundary between public and private beaches at the mean high tide line. In other words, the dry sandy beach is private; the wet intertidal area is public and open to anyone. But without dotting the coastline with unsightly “no trespassing” signs, most people have little reason to know the line.

Are there private beaches in the UK?
The Crown Estate controls about 45 per cent of England’s foreshore; the remaining beaches are in a variety of hands, from the National Trust and Ministry of Defence, to local authorities and, of course, private individuals.
Who owns the beach between high and low tide?
The Crown is the prima facie owner of foreshore, or land between mean high water and mean low water, by virtue of prerogative right.

What is banned in Barbados?
Illegal Activities
The wearing of any form of camouflage is illegal in Barbados.Do not dress in, or carry, items made of camouflage material. Possesion and distribution of illegal drugs/narcotics is strictly prohibited. If convicted of such an offence the crime is punishable by a fine or imprisonment or both.
What should I avoid in Barbados?
The US Department of State advises its citizens to avoid the following areas: Crab Hill at all times, avoid Nelson and Wellington Streets (located in Bridgetown) at night, use added vigilance while on non-reputable nighttime party cruises.

What is the best month to visit Barbados?
The best time to visit Barbados is between mid-December and mid-April, during dry season. You will experience less rainfall and temperatures average around 30 degrees Celsius. Thankfully, Barbados is one of those islands you can visit at any time of the year. Rainfall often makes way for sun, even in the wet season.
Are there sharks in Barbados waters?
Barbados: Sharks
Rest assured that there are no sharks close to shore off Barbados and therefore no reports of any shark attacks. Some species of shark are caught out to sea by local fishermen.If you go scuba diving you may see some small non-aggressive reef sharks.
